Output 262f32e893b101cd52a33a9a52ac1a9cdafb8018a0933b2584e31a6a117162c1:23

value
599337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c929938bb3048c4b18e03b2eb7813c55312feb9 OP_EQUAL
address
3EWJ9F6gM7DSWTTh4bJfeHWJe1xj6EXfpj
transaction
262f32e893b101cd52a33a9a52ac1a9cdafb8018a0933b2584e31a6a117162c1
confirmations
161846
spent
true